Maryland Birders - The note below is from a recent phone message from Harry Armistead:
This morning, Sep 15th, between 7:15 and 8:30 a.m., Harry and George observed a dark phase immature Swainson's Hawk while birding on Hooper's Island. They managed to attain four sightings, and photos were obtained.
The bird was seen along Neekis Neck Road near Swan Harbor Road, Hooper's Island.
(Neekis Neck Road may be pretty small, for it is not listed on my Dorchester County ADC Map.)
